    • Provided are techniques for an OS to be modified on a running system such that running programs, including system services, so not have to be stopped and restarted for the modification to take effect. The techniques include detecting, by a processing thread, when the processing thread has entered a shared library; in response to the detecting, setting a thread flag corresponding to the thread in an operating system (OS); detecting an OS flag, set by the OS, indicating that the OS is updating the shared library; in response to detecting the OS flag, suspending processing by the processing thread and transferring control from the thread to the OS; resuming processing by the processing thread in response to detecting that the OS has completed the updating; and executing the shared library in response to the resuming.
